Two-way and three-way matching
Ordered, received, and billed, reconciled in one pass.
Ennovity compares what you agreed to buy, what actually arrived at the dock, and what the supplier is charging, line by line, not just header totals.
Choose two-way or three-way matching per client and per vendor. Anything that agrees within tolerance clears on its own.
AI line-item mapping
Different words, same line item.
Your PO might read “MS Plate 6mm” where the supplier's invoice says “Steel plate, 6mm grade”. Ennovity's AI pairs each invoice line to the right PO line by meaning, not exact text, weighing the description alongside part numbers, unit of measure, quantity, and price.
It learns each vendor's naming over time, so the words your suppliers actually use get mapped automatically. Only genuinely ambiguous lines are raised for a person to confirm.
Matching signals
Finds the right PO, even when the number's missing.
Suppliers reference POs inconsistently, a typo, a different format, or no number at all. Ennovity works down a ladder of signals: PO number, then GSTIN or vendor identity, then a fuzzy match on vendor name from the vendor profile's known aliases.
When no signal confidently points to a single order, the invoice doesn't guess, it becomes an exception with the candidate POs ready for a person to pick.
Vendor tolerances
Your rules decide what counts as a real exception.
Not every mismatch is a problem. A supplier who is always a little over on freight is normal for that vendor. Tolerances, on price, quantity, and total, set as a percentage or an absolute amount, decide how much difference passes silently.
Set a strict default at the client level and override it per vendor, with every change logged, because loosening a tolerance is a control decision.
Real-world matching
Built for how purchasing actually works.
Real orders are messy. Goods arrive in several shipments against one PO, so Ennovity accumulates received quantities across deliveries and matches the invoice against the running total, not a single receipt.
One invoice split across many POs, many invoices against one order, duplicates, and unexpected freight, each is handled deliberately so you don't drown in false exceptions.
